Medical Malpractice

A medical malpractice claim is based on the failure of a healthcare professional to provide the required care under a specific set of circumstances. This can include improper care during pregnancy, inability to identify the presence of a pregnancy-related issue (such as fetal macrosomia), or failures to perform C-sections when needed.

Erb's syndrome is a condition that affects the brachial network of nerves that control movement and sensation in the shoulder, arm and hand. It usually occurs as a result of a traumatic pull or stretch that stretches or tears the nerves.

In most cases, the injuries that cause erb's Palsy are preventable. This is a common birth defect that most parents are not aware of. During the birthing process, parents are distracted by many things and can easily overlook warning indicators that could lead serious medical mistakes.

An experienced erb's Palsy attorney can assist parents to determine if the child's condition is caused by medical negligence. If so there is a possibility of a lawsuit being filed to obtain the financial compensation needed to go toward medical treatments and assistive devices. While money can't erase the effects of a birth injury it could provide the financial aid a child needs to live a full life. Birth Injury

The emotional and financial burden of living with erb's palsy is considerable. Settlements for Erb's Palsy will help families cover therapy, treatment and assistive devices. The brachialplexus comprises a network of nerves in the arm of your child that provide a sense of touch and coordinated movement to the arms and hands. This network of nerves can be damaged if you pull too hard during delivery or by using instruments. Injuries to the brachial plexus are considered medical malpractice if they were caused through the negligence of a hospital or doctor.

Parents who prevail in their case may be awarded compensation for medical expenses such as physical therapy, occupational therapy and surgery. To prove that the doctor was negligent the legal team has to prove that they failed to meet the standard of care. They must also prove that this negligence was a direct and immediate reason for the infant's birth injury.

In many cases doctors will pull on the baby's neck or shoulder when they are trying to get them into the birth canal. This can stretch the neck nerves of the baby and result in a stroke either or both sides. When a birth is difficult it is common for doctors to employ forceps or a vacuum extractor to push the child through the birth canal. This can result in nerve damage.

Filing a Lawsuit

A lawyer can help a child who develops erb’s palsy because of medical negligence at birth, file a lawsuit. The lawyer will pursue the doctor or other medical personnel who caused the injury. Lawsuits can assist parents in obtaining financial compensation to cover costs for therapy, medical bills as well as assistive devices and lost wages. They can also help families achieve a sense of justice and closure.

The legal process for filing a lawsuit begins with a no-cost consultation with an experienced lawyer. If the lawyer believes that a case has merit then they will submit a demand to the defendants. The demand letter should contain the facts of the case along with an offer for compensation.

During the discovery phase in the discovery phase, the legal team will gather evidence and interview witnesses to build a convincing case. The team will also submit an official court report. The legal team of the defendants will look over and respond to the claim.

Ideally, parties will come to an agreement that is satisfactory for both parties. Some cases are not settled, and many are sent to trial. In a trial, the jury and judge will hear the arguments of both sides to determine who wins. If the plaintiff succeeds, the plaintiff will be paid a sum and the lawsuit will come to a close. If the plaintiff loses, he / she will not receive any compensation whatsoever.
